AI Summary

This bill aims to improve access to affordable higher education in Massachusetts. It requires the Department of Higher Education to review the state's financial aid programs, including grants, tuition waivers, and loan programs, and make recommendations for a comprehensive redesign and reform of the financial aid system. The goals of this reform include consolidating overlapping programs, reducing the burden of the application process, lowering administrative costs, and strengthening the legislature's ability to oversee and appropriate funds for student financial assistance. The Department is also required to explore the feasibility of providing all high school graduates in the state with a free application process for public institutions of higher education and automatic admission to a public community college. The Department must consult with various stakeholders, review best practices from other states, and hold public listening sessions before submitting its findings and recommendations to the legislature by December 31, 2021.
